Meet Ernie!

If you've ever wished your favorite stuffed animal could magically come to life... meet Ernie.

This ridiculously handsome chocolate Lab/Staffy mix somehow manages to be a big, strong hunk of a dog and the sweetest, squishiest love bug you've ever met. He has the world's happiest pittie smile, soulful amber eyes, the cutest little forehead wrinkles, and enough personality to keep you smiling every single day.

Ernie is the definition of a good boy. He's fully potty trained, crate trained, walks wonderfully on leash, knows sit, has fantastic house manners, and has been living with two other large dogs in his foster home where he has been absolutely amazing. Honestly, he's the kind of dog that makes you wonder how he's still waiting for a family.

Ernie's absolute favorite thing in the world? His people.

This boy is a lover through and through. If you're sitting down, he'll happily be right beside you. If you're outside enjoying the weather, he's right there soaking it all in with you. One of his favorite places is hanging out on the patio with his family, simply enjoying being included. He doesn't need to be the center of attention - he just wants to be wherever his favorite humans are.

Now... let's discuss Ernie's greatest talent.

The sploot.

This boy has elevated splooting into an art form.

Walking across the yard? Sploot.

Playing outside? Sploot.

Halfway through deciding what to do next? Sploot.

It's like his brain randomly says, ""You know what would improve this situation? Laying completely flat on the ground.""

Nobody asked him to. Nobody taught him. He simply feels called to sploot, and honestly, we respect the commitment.

When he's not perfecting his signature move, he's usually carrying around one of his beloved stuffed toys. Ernie is absolutely obsessed with giant plushies and proudly parades them around the house like they're priceless treasures. Watching this big, muscular boy delicately carry a giant stuffie around is one of the cutest things you'll ever see.

He's also a social butterfly with other dogs and absolutely loves to play. Chase is his favorite game, and he'll happily zoom around the yard with his doggy friends until everyone is smiling. He's playful without being over-the-top and has done beautifully sharing his foster home with two other big dogs.

And when the zoomies are over?

Instant cuddle mode.

Ernie has an incredible off-switch. He's just as happy curling up beside you for a quiet evening as he is playing outside. He truly gives you the best of both worlds - a fun, goofy adventure buddy during the day and a calm, snuggly couch companion at night.

He was also wonderful with children, showing just how gentle this big guy really is. He seemed to instinctively understand that little humans needed extra kindness, making him a respectful and loving companion.

The only thing Ernie doesn't want to share his life with is cats. He's made it pretty clear they're just a little too exciting, so he'd do best in a cat-free home.

Ernie is one of those rare dogs who seems to have it all. He's handsome, hilarious, affectionate, incredibly well-mannered, dog-friendly, easy to live with, and overflowing with love. He's entertaining without being chaotic, playful without being overwhelming, and cuddly enough to make every day just a little bit better.

He's the kind of dog who makes ordinary days feel special. The kind who greets you with the biggest smile, proudly delivers his favorite stuffed animal, flops into a dramatic sploot for absolutely no reason, and somehow makes everyone around him laugh.

The adoption fee is $1000 and includes all vetting (DAPP with booster, Bordetella, Rabies vaccine, multiple broad spectrum deworming treatments, spay/neuter, flea prevention, a 12 month heartworm preventative injectable, heartworm test and treatment if needed, a microchip with free lifetime registration, a high quality nylon Martingale collar, a health certificate deeming the pup healthy for travel, cost of transport*, and priceless years of love and loyal companionship!

At our 2 acre Texas based property, we assess every animal with trainers on staff, we modify behavior as needed, and create individualized behavior plans to help prepare dogs for their future families including crate training, potty training, leash walking, etc. Our fosters are able to attend group training and socialization play groups helping them stay confident, well rounded, and adoption-ready. Our on-site trainers are dedicated to each dog's growth and we enjoy seeing their progress!

We go above and beyond to ensure every animal receives exceptional care. Veterinarians consistently praise our medical standards. From routine care to advanced treatments, each dog receives personalized attention. Hard costs for a healthy dog range from $804-$920; heartworm-positive dogs or those needing specialized care can exceed $2,000+. Adoption fees help cover a portion of these expenses, but without government funding, we rely on fundraising to bridge the gap - ranging from $100-$1,000+ per dog.

Our adoption fees reflect the extensive care and resources that go into each animal we save. The adoption fee is a donation to the mission and goes far beyond getting a fully vetted pet.

ABOUT: AMERICAN STAFFORDSHIRE TERRIER DOG BREED

The American Staffordshire Terrier, also known as the Amstaff, is a medium sized, muscular breed known for its loyalty and courage. Developed in the United States, they are intelligent and affectionate dogs, making them great family companions. With a distinctive short coat and strong build, American Staffordshire Terriers are often misunderstood due to their past as fighting dogs, but they are actually loving and playful pets when raised in a nurturing environment. They thrive on human interaction and are eager to please their owners.

ABOUT: CHOCOLATE LABRADOR RETRIEVER DOG BREED

The chocolate Labrador Retriever is a beloved and popular breed known for its friendly demeanor, intelligence, and loyalty. These medium to large sized dogs have a strong build, a sleek chocolate coat, and expressive eyes. They excel in various roles such as hunting, service work, therapy, and as loving family pets. Chocolate Labs are energetic and playful, requiring regular exercise and mental stimulation to thrive. Their affectionate nature and willingness to please make them wonderful companions for both individuals and families alike.
